By mid-2004, an analytical assault was accomplished in only an hour which was equipped to build collisions for the complete MD5.
Cryptographic tactics evolve as new attack tactics and vulnerabilities emerge. Hence, it really is vital to update security steps routinely and follow the most up-to-date recommendations from dependable cryptographic specialists.
For a cryptographic hash, it's got recognized protection vulnerabilities, together with a large probable for collisions, that's when two unique messages end up getting the exact same generated hash worth. MD5 is usually productively useful for non-cryptographic features, like for a checksum to validate information integrity towards unintentional corruption. MD5 is actually a 128-bit algorithm. Despite having its identified security challenges, it remains One of the more typically applied information-digest algorithms.
No, MD5 hash is surely an more mature hashing algorithm as opposed to SHA algorithms. It produces a lot less intricate hash values and is particularly considerably less protected. The SHA-one algorithm is more elaborate than MD5, but It is usually not safe from collision attacks. The SHA-2 and SHA-three algorithms are safer.
Distribute the loveStanding desks are becoming more and more well-known over time, with Many individuals choosing to include them into their daily routines. The wellbeing benefits of standing routinely throughout the ...
A calendar year afterwards, in 2006, an algorithm was posted that made use of tunnelling to locate a collision in a person moment on just one notebook computer.
The message-digest algorithm MD5 can be utilized in order that the information is similar to it was originally by checking that the output is the same as the input. If a file is inadvertently transformed, the enter will make a special hash price, that will then not match.
This hash is created to act as a digital fingerprint for that enter information, making it beneficial for verifying details integrity.
Stick to MD5 is actually a cryptographic hash perform algorithm that takes the information as enter of any length and improvements it into a fixed-duration message of sixteen bytes. MD5 algorithm stands for the Information-Digest algorithm. MD5 was produced in 1991 by Ronald Rivest being an advancement of MD4, with Innovative safety purposes.
A single crucial point to recollect regarding the MD5 Algorithm is always that it's a 1-way function. Put simply, as soon click here as your data is converted into an MD5 hash, there's no turning back.
MD5 is also Utilized in the field of Digital discovery, to provide a singular identifier for each document that's exchanged in the legal discovery system.
The uniqueness and just one-way mother nature of MD5 Algorithm ensure it is a highly effective tool in cryptography, guaranteeing data stays confidential and unaltered throughout transmission. But as you'll see afterwards In this particular blog, it isn't without the need of its share of strengths and weaknesses. Remain tuned!
This weak point will allow attackers to manipulate knowledge without detection, generating MD5 unsuitable for responsibilities requiring sturdy cryptographic assurances, for example digital signatures, SSL certificates, and password hashing.
Pre-Impression Resistance: Finding a particular input that produces a wanted MD5 hash benefit is computationally difficult. On the other hand, this function is offset by the algorithm’s vulnerability to collision assaults,